Chichibu distillery in Saitama has built its reputation on small-batch, single-cask releases bottled at natural strength, and the Thousand Crane Series represents that philosophy directed at the Taiwanese market. Founded in 2008 by Ichiro Akuto, grandson of the Hanyu distillery family, Chichibu draws on a fruit-forward new make and an unusually diverse maturation programme for a distillery of its size.
This 2012 vintage spent six years in an Ex-Bourbon barrel before bottling at 60.6% cask strength. The flavour profile shows fresh fruit prominently, the characteristic brightness of young Chichibu spirit meeting vanilla and soft wood tannin from the American oak. The combination of a warm, ripe new make and tight bourbon seasoning gives a lively, juice-forward character with the structure to carry the high ABV cleanly through to the finish.
